I'm seeing an interesting behavior from the MAJORITY of the smart money addresses after the recent crash. • They're VERY indecisive, flip flopping on their bias with every BTC swing. I'm not talking about the average market participant here, I'm talking about the top percentile of profitable onchain traders... • I was seeing decent volume on majors ($BNB, $SOL and $ETH) in the last few days among them, but they rotate in and out quickly and don't seem to have a clear read on PA for now. • There are some specific alt preferences among the smart money tho, seems like they all agree on bidding $MNT, $ASTER and $ZORA. These were the most traded coins among them. • Another interesting pattern I'm seeing is that many of them are now focused on farming stablecoins. (Especially on Plasma). *This is what happens when a group of market participants have made solid profits during the run, and are now content to sit out until the next big move. About Aster (ASTER)

Aster is a decentralized perpetual exchange offering MEV-free, one-click trading with up to 1001x leverage for all users.

When was cryptocurrency invented?
Thanks to the 2008 financial crisis, interest in decentralized finance boomed. Bitcoin offered a novel solution by being a secure digital asset on a decentralized network. Since then, many other tokens such as ASTER have been created as well.
